[알고리즘] 안정 정렬(Stable Sort)과 불안정 정렬(Unstable Sort)

서혁진·2021년 7월 15일
0

알고리즘

목록 보기
1/1
post-custom-banner

정렬의 안정적 특성?

정렬되지 않은 상태에서 같은 키값을 가지는 원소의 순서가 정렬 후에도 같은 같은 순서를 유지하느냐

이러한 특성에 따라 정렬은 안정 정렬, 불안정 정렬 두 가지로 구분 가능.

다음과 같은 순서로 카드가 있을 때,

안정 정렬의 경우는 원래의 순서가 보장되며,
하트4와 스페이드4의 순서가 유지된다.

비안정 정렬의 경우는 원래의 순서가 보장되지 않으며,
원래의 순서대로 될 수도 있지만, 다음과 같이 바뀔 수도 있다.
하트4와 스페이드4의 순서가 바뀜

출처: https://godgod732.tistory.com/10

profile
안녕하세요
post-custom-banner

0개의 댓글